The 2023–24 Slovak First Football League (known as Niké liga for sponsorship reasons) is the 31st season of first-tier football league in Slovakia since its establishment in 1993.

Slovan Bratislava are the defending champions for the fifth successive year.

Teams

Twelve teams are competing in the league – the top eleven teams from the previous season, and one team promoted from the 2. LigaKošice[1] (promoted to the top flight for the first time in their history). Tatran Liptovský Mikuláš were relegated to 2. Liga after spending two seasons in the top flight.[2]

Stadiums and locations

After more than six years, all teams in the league are once again playing their home matches in their respective stadiums. The last time this occurred was during the autumn part of the 2016–17 season.[3]

Rules for classification: 1) Points; 2) Head-to-head points; 3) Head-to-head goal difference; 4) Head-to-head away goals scored; 5) Play-off.

Results

Each team plays home-and-away against every other team in the league, for a total of 22 matches each.
